Round End Table
December 12th, 2008 in The GalleryA pair of round tables was made for the family room for the holidays. The table is 24 inches high x 18" diameter. The top is made of 10 sections of oak segmented into a ring. The center is MDF with oak burl verneer and a ring of cherry inlay. The cherry was steam bent. The shelf (16 inch dia.) is of similar design with qtr sawn oak veneer in a qtr matched pattern. The apron was made from 3/8 inch bending plywood and covered with oak veneer. The bottom edge of the apron is segmented African Mahogany. The top is designed to twist off to reveal a hidden compartment. The tables were dyed with a aniline dye and finished with polyurethane.
Design or Plan used: My Own Design - George Killat
